You need the bandwidth to move massive amounts of data from your player to your screen.
: A highly compressed 4K stream from standard commercial platforms may operate at 15–25 Mbps. In contrast, high-quality UHD Blu-ray remuxes or raw encodes maintain bitrates between 50–120 Mbps, preserving fine details, film grain, and complex textures without blocking artifacts.
